logo

云服务器、本地服务器与本地云服务器搭建全指南

作者:有好多问题2025.09.08 10:34浏览量:0

简介:本文详细介绍了云服务器、本地服务器和本地云服务器的概念、优缺点及搭建方法,帮助开发者根据需求选择最适合的解决方案。

云服务器、本地服务器与本地云服务器搭建全指南

1. 引言

在当今数字化时代,服务器作为计算资源的核心载体,其部署方式直接影响着应用的性能、成本和可扩展性。云服务器、本地服务器和本地云服务器是三种常见的服务器部署方案,每种方案都有其独特的优势和适用场景。本文将深入探讨这三种服务器的特点、优缺点以及具体的搭建方法,帮助开发者根据实际需求做出明智的选择。

2. 云服务器

2.1 概念与特点

云服务器(Cloud Server)是基于云计算技术提供的虚拟化计算资源,由云服务商托管在数据中心。用户可以通过互联网按需租用这些资源,无需自行购买和维护物理硬件。

2.2 优点

  • 弹性伸缩:可根据业务需求快速调整资源配置。
  • 高可用性:云服务商通常提供冗余和备份机制。
  • 成本效益:按需付费,避免前期大量硬件投入。
  • 全球覆盖:支持多地域部署,降低网络延迟。

2.3 缺点

  • 网络依赖:性能受互联网连接质量影响。
  • 数据安全:敏感数据存储在第三方平台可能存在风险。
  • 长期成本:长期使用可能比自有硬件成本更高。

2.4 搭建方法

  1. 选择云服务商:比较AWS、Azure、阿里云等主流平台。
  2. 注册账号:完成实名认证和支付方式绑定。
  3. 创建实例
    • 选择地域和可用区
    • 选择实例规格(CPU、内存等)
    • 选择操作系统镜像
  4. 配置网络
    • 设置安全组规则
    • 分配公网IP(如需)
  5. 连接服务器:使用SSH(Linux)或RDP(Windows)远程登录。
  6. 部署应用:安装所需软件和环境。

3. 本地服务器

3.1 概念与特点

本地服务器(On-premises Server)是指企业或个人自行购买、部署和维护的物理服务器设备,通常放置在本地机房或办公场所。

3.2 优点

  • 完全控制:对硬件和软件有完全自主权。
  • 数据安全:敏感数据保留在内部网络。
  • 低延迟:局域网内访问速度快。
  • 一次性投入:长期使用成本可能更低。

3.3 缺点

  • 前期成本高:需要购买硬件和基础设施。
  • 维护复杂:需要专业IT团队管理。
  • 扩展性差:硬件升级需要停机和新投入。
  • 容灾能力弱:需要自行建立备份和冗余机制。

3.4 搭建方法

  1. 硬件选型
    • 根据负载选择服务器规格
    • 考虑RAID配置提高数据安全性
  2. 网络规划
    • 分配固定内网IP
    • 配置防火墙规则
  3. 操作系统安装
    • 选择Server版操作系统(如Windows Server或Linux发行版)
    • 进行基础安全配置
  4. 环境部署
    • 安装Web服务器(如Nginx/Apache)
    • 配置数据库(如MySQL/PostgreSQL)
  5. 远程管理
    • 设置SSH或远程桌面
    • 配置监控工具

4. 本地云服务器

4.1 概念与特点

本地云服务器(On-premises Cloud)是将云计算技术部署在本地硬件上的解决方案,结合了云计算的灵活性和本地部署的安全性。常见实现方式包括私有云和混合云。

4.2 优点

  • 灵活架构:兼具云的弹性和本地控制。
  • 数据主权:关键数据保留在本地。
  • 混合可能:可与公有云无缝集成。
  • 资源优化:提高本地硬件利用率。

4.3 缺点

  • 实施复杂:需要专业知识和技能。
  • 初期投入大:需要购买硬件和软件许可。
  • 维护要求高:需要持续的管理和更新。

4.4 搭建方法

方案一:基于虚拟化技术

  1. 硬件准备:配置高性能服务器和存储。
  2. 安装虚拟化平台
    • VMware ESXi
    • Proxmox VE
    • Hyper-V
  3. 创建虚拟机
    • 分配计算资源
    • 配置虚拟网络
  4. 部署管理平台
    • OpenStack(完整私有云)
    • oVirt(轻量级方案)

方案二:容器化方案

  1. 安装容器平台
    • Kubernetes
    • Docker Swarm
  2. 配置存储
    • 设置持久化卷
    • 配置网络插件
  3. 部署应用
    • 容器化传统应用
    • 实现自动扩缩容

5. 方案对比与选型建议

维度 云服务器 本地服务器 本地云服务器
成本 运营支出 资本支出 混合支出
扩展性 即时弹性 有限扩展 中等弹性
控制度 服务商控制 完全控制 高度控制
技术门槛 非常高
适合场景 互联网业务 敏感数据业务 混合业务

选型建议

  • 初创公司:优先考虑云服务器降低初期成本
  • 金融机构:本地服务器或本地云确保数据安全
  • 快速发展企业:混合架构平衡灵活性与控制力

6. 安全最佳实践

无论选择哪种方案,都应遵循以下安全原则:

  1. 最小权限:严格限制访问权限
  2. 多层防御:防火墙+入侵检测+加密
  3. 定期备份:3-2-1备份策略(3份数据,2种介质,1份离线)
  4. 持续监控:实时监控系统状态和异常
  5. 及时更新:保持系统和软件最新补丁

7. 未来发展趋势

  1. 边缘计算:将计算能力推向数据源头
  2. Serverless:进一步抽象基础设施
  3. AI运维:智能化资源管理和故障预测
  4. 量子安全:应对未来计算挑战

8. 结语

云服务器、本地服务器和本地云服务器各有优劣,没有放之四海而皆准的最佳方案。开发者应根据业务需求、技术能力和预算限制,选择最适合的部署方式。随着技术的不断发展,这些方案之间的界限也将越来越模糊,最终目标都是为企业提供高效、安全、经济的计算资源。

相关文章推荐

发表评论